The competition in the smartphone segment has increased and reached tumultuous heights. And with New Year just around the corner, companies did not shy away from disclosing some their top new products. From best selfie camera to world's smallest phones, this list packs it all. The range of these smartphones vary, from a decent Rs 7,000 to Rs 22,000 with an exception of the world's smallest phone being tagged at Rs 2,500. These are the Top 5 phones launched in 2017:
-
Infinix Zero 5 – Price Rs 17,999: Chinese handset maker Infinix Mobile launched its flagship smartphone Infinix Zero 5 at Rs 17,999. The Zero 5 comes with a 5.98-inch display and has a dual rear camera. The battery on this one is a 4350mAh battery. The Full HD display has a with 2.5D glass on top offers sharp and colourful display. (IE)
In Focus Vision 3: Price Rs 6,999 In Focus Vision 3 was launched recently with a 5.7 inch “full vision” HD+ display with an aspect ratio of 18:9. The smartphone has a dual camera set up with 13 MP lens and a 5MP 120-degree wide-angle lens. The device has a 4000mAh battery. The phone runs the company’s custom Smile UX based on Android 7.0 Nougat. (IE) Zanco Tiny t1 – Price Rs 2,500 There is a UK-based company which is trying to solve the problem large screen phones with the world’s smallest phone. The Tiny t1 Zanco is said to be the “world’s smallest phone”. Tiny t1 has a tiny 0.49-inch OLED display with 64×32 pixels resolution. The battery on the phone is a 200mAh battery which gives 180 minutes of talk time. The phone also has a 32GB internal memory. (T Vivo V7 – Price Rs 18,990 The V7 display has similar 18:9 aspect ratio with very thin bezels on the side. This smartphone has a 24MP front camera and sensors. The Vivo V7 runs Android 7.1.2 with 4GB of RAM. The onboard memory, however, has been reduced to 32GB. It has 3,000mAh battery that was enough for a day’s run. (IE) Vivo V7+ – Price Rs 21,990 The key highlight of V7+ was its edge-to-edge 5.99-inch IPS “Full View” display. The 24MP front-facing camera has a selfie portrait mode and supports HDR. The Vivo V7+ runs Android 7.1 and is powered by a 3225mAh non-removable battery. (IE)
